E65 XDB is a 1988 Daihatsu Charade in White with a 993c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 5 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 40%.
Across all 1988 Daihatsu Charade models, the average MOT pass rate is 65.8% with a typical mileage of 57,742 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Daihatsu Charade f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 5,998 recorded failures. If you're considering buying E65 XDB,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Daihatsu Charade typically stays on UK roads for around 36 years. At 38 years old, this Daihatsu Charade is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
